2012 Best Practices Enterprise Mobility Deployment

  • Four European Case Studies
  • IDC on behalf of MobileIron

The case studies outlined in this document examine a range of approaches to enterprise mobility, driven by specific organizational and technical challenges across several countries in Western Europe. In each case, device proliferation -- including tablets, increasing mobile application usage, and demands from employees for greater mobility -- have driven IT departments to invest in strategic mobile capabilities within their firms.

This document aims to provide IT professionals and business decision makers with:

  • Practical "real world" examples of European mobility deployments

  • Key insights on best practice

  • Essential guidance on how European organizations are implementing effective enterprise mobility strategy
